Robinson Snares GNAC Goalkeeper and Rookie of the Week Honors

WINTHROP, Mass. – After guiding the Albertus Magnus College men's soccer team to a 2-1 double-overtime win over Suffolk University on Saturday, freshman goalie Garfield Robinson (West Haven, Conn.) was named both the Great Northeast Athletic Conference (GNAC) Goalkeeper and Rookie of the Week.

In his first collegiate start, Robinson made nine saves on 10 shots on goal (.900 save percentage) in 105:37 minutes to hold the Rams to one goal on their home field. The rookie began the contest at his strongest, making five of his nine stops in the first half.

Robinson joins fellow freshman Jared Brennan (North Haven, Conn.) as Albertus players to receive GNAC Goalkeeper of the Week honors. Brennan snagged the accolade after week one with a pair of nonconference shutouts.

The Falcons return to action on Wednesday, Sept. 18, with a 7 p.m. tilt against Elms College in Chicopee, Mass.
